Local Solicitor came to educate us

Posted 2nd July 2024

Mr Harrower a local Solicitor approached MHP staff and asked if delivering a session around Sexual Misconduct/ Offences/Online images would this be beneficial for our community, which staff agreed it would be. 

Cohort 4, listened to the legal impact of participating in such behaviours could have on their future if this was reported to the Police. Educated on how to keep themselves safe, interacting online and protect themselves in the digital world. 

The young people and staff had many questions about this topic and general legal issues around rights and representation to allow the young people to make informed choices in the future.
